My whole experience was amazing. I keep in touch with my family, even today! My English was not a concern during my placement year, so I studied Spanish and advanced photography while I was in Portland. But even not needing any more English, my ability to use the language got to a point that I could be confused as an American. After coming back I got my Michigan ECPE certificate! This experience made me want to explore more and more. I did another exchange program in France, and traveled abroad several times.Now I can say that I´m a citizen of the world instead of only Brazilian. I work in a Binational Center in my city with Brazilian students who wish to study in USA Undergraduate and Graduate programs. I also work with the Prometric testing center in Recife and help with document translation.
